Swimming: Renowned coach David Bolling passes away

Sport

Former Sri Lanka swimmer, who later became one of Sri Lanka's finest swimming coaches, David Bolling, has passed away today (August 29).

The reason for his demise, according to sources close to David Bolling, is a cardio arrest. 

He is one of the celebrated Bolling brothers besides Jeremy and Julian, to represent Royal College and later Sri Lanka and earn a reputation un swimming. 

Daid represented Sri Lanka at the Indo-Bangladesh-Sri Lanka Triangular Aquatic Meet and won a gold medal in the Men's 1500m Freestyle event. 

He has been the national champion for many years in the Men's 1500m Freestyle event before a shoulder injury put a premature end to his competitive swimming career. 

Later he took up coaching and founded the Rainbow Swimming Aquatic Club with his father Ralph Bolling and mother Tara Bolling in 1988.

Later in 2001 he joined hands with his younger brother Julian, to form the Rainbow Swimming Academy and in 2008 founded the Bolling Swimming Academy, where he was the Director and Chief Instructor. 

David Bolling has coached Royal College, Sri Lanka Army and its disabled team, Asian International School and many well known swimmers, who represented Sri Lanka at international meets.
